
Good-Feel Co., Ltd. is a Japanese video game developer. Good-Feel started in Hyogo, Japan in 2005 and opened a production facility in Tokyo in the same year. Their main focus had been educational games for the Nintendo DS, which were released solely in Japan. The games, the first of which was released in 2007, consist of primers for young children (kindergarten and below) and English language training for kids and adults. In 2008, the company became the developer for the Wii game, Wario Land: Shake It!, published by Nintendo, which marked Good-Feel's first entry into the home console market.
Good-Feel is a Japanese studio founded in 2005 that has built a steady presence on PlayPile with ten titles as a developer and two as a publisher. Their catalog spans from 2008 to 2024, showing a clear shift in focus over the last two decades. The company began by creating educational software for the Nintendo DS and DSi, targeting young children and adults in Japan. They only released one game during the 2000s before expanding their operations significantly in the following ten years. The 2010s became the most productive era for Good-Feel, with seven games released during that period. This decade saw them transition from educational software to mainstream console gaming, starting with Wario Land: Shake It! on the Wii in 2008. They have since worked primarily on Nintendo platforms, including four titles for the Wii U and four for the Nintendo Switch. Their portfolio also includes two games on PC and one on the Nintendo 3DS. The studio shows a strong preference for platformers, with seven games in this category, alongside five adventure titles and two puzzle games. Quality trends for Good-Feel appear consistent across their rated works. They hold an average IGDB rating of 76.2 out of 100 based on seven evaluated titles. Their output is mostly solid rather than impressive, with one great title scoring above 80 and six titles falling in the good range between 60 and 79. They have no titles rated as mixed or poor. Their highest-rated game is Bakeru from 2023, which achieved a score of 80.9. Yoshi's Crafted World followed closely with 78.3, while Kirby's Epic Yarn earned 77.7 in 2010. Recent activity shows they are still active, releasing Princess Peach: Showtime! in March 2024 and Bakeru in November 2023. However, their output has slowed compared to the 2010s, with only two games released so far in the 2020s. While their early educational focus was limited to Japan, their later work involves major Nintendo franchises like Yoshi, Kirby, and Wario. Good-Feel delivers reliable entries for platform fans but does not frequently break new ground outside of established IP.
